Houston Dynamo is a renowned professional football club based in Houston, Texas, USA. The club was established in 2005 and plays in Major League Soccer (MLS), the top tier of professional football in the United States and Canada. The team’s colors are orange, white, and silver, and they are nicknamed "The Orange Crush" or simply "The Dynamo."
The Dynamo's journey began when the San Jose Earthquakes relocated to Houston in 2005 due to stadium issues. The team was rebranded as the Houston Dynamo, a name that pays homage to Houston's energy-based industrial economy. The team's logo, an abstract depiction of a soccer ball and a star, symbolizes the team's Texas roots and its aim for success.
The team's inaugural season was in 2006, and they quickly made their mark by winning the MLS Cup in their first two seasons. The Dynamo's early success was driven by a strong roster that included stars like Brian Ching, Dwayne De Rosario, and Pat Onstad. The team's winning streak continued with multiple playoff appearances and a strong fan base.
The Dynamo's home games are played at the BBVA Stadium, a state-of-the-art soccer-specific stadium located in East Downtown Houston. The stadium, which opened in 2012, has a seating capacity of 22,039 and is known for its vibrant atmosphere.
Over the years, the Dynamo has been known for its commitment to youth development. The club's academy has produced several players who have gone on to play for the first team and represent their countries at the international level. The club also has a successful women's team, the Houston Dash, which competes in the National Women's Soccer League.
The Dynamo's community involvement is another key aspect of their identity. The team is actively involved in local charities and community events, and the Dynamo Charities arm has contributed significantly to causes in the Houston area.
Despite facing challenges and periods of transition, the Dynamo has remained a competitive force in MLS. The team has consistently attracted talented players and coaches, including U.S. national team stars like DaMarcus Beasley and coaches like Dominic Kinnear and Wilmer Cabrera.
